Madama Butterfly

From her little house on a hill overlooking the Nagasaki port, with a little boy at her side, Butterfly awaits the return of her beloved. Three years earlier, at the tender age of fifteen, she married Pinkerton, a Lieutenant in the United States Navy, and now he’s returned to break her heart. Filled with Puccini’s most expansive melodies, Madama Butterfly is at the top of a very short list of most performed and best loved operas of all times.

Running time: 2 hours and 55 minutes with two intermissions
